It organizes and stores mailbox information, such as emails, attachments, contacts, events, etc., in NSF files. With time, these NSF databases become bigger and make Lotus Notes and the computer system sluggish. To improve the performance of Lotus Notes, you can archive the NSF database.<\/p><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"what&rsquo;s-archiving-in-lotus-notes?\"><strong>What&rsquo;s Archiving in Lotus Notes?<\/strong><\/h2><p>Lotus Notes archives and folders are Lotus Notes database files (.NSF files) containing archived mailbox items. Archiving is the process of copying old Lotus Notes data to another location. Users can archive their emails and other mailbox items to save space in their Lotus Notes account. Archiving is also a way to create a backup of your mailbox data.<\/p><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"where-are-the-lotus-notes-archive-files-saved?\"><strong>Where are the Lotus Notes Archive Files Saved?<\/strong><\/h2><p>Usually, the archive files are located in the archive folder inside Lotus Notes data folder.&nbsp; Thus, the default path is:<\/p><p class=\"has-text-align-center\"><em><strong>Lotus\\Notes\\Data\\Archive\\ArchiveName.nsf<\/strong><\/em><\/p><div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"aligncenter size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"721\" height=\"295\" src=\"https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/lotus-notes-archive-file-location-1.png\" alt=\"Lotus Notes Archive File Location\" class=\"wp-image-74983 apply-gradient-on-post-images\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/lotus-notes-archive-file-location-1.png 721w, https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/lotus-notes-archive-file-location-1-300x123.png 300w, https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/lotus-notes-archive-file-location-1-610x250.png 610w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 721px) 100vw, 721px\" \/><figcaption><em>Lotus Notes Archive File Location<\/em><\/figcaption><\/figure><\/div><p>To locate these files, follow these steps:<\/p><ul class=\"wp-block-list\" type=\"1\"><li>Open <strong>Lotus Notes<\/strong> inbox and then open the <strong>Actions<\/strong> tab. Click <strong>Archive<\/strong> and select <strong>Settings<\/strong>. You will see a list of all archive files saved on your system.<\/li><\/ul><div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"aligncenter size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"553\" height=\"196\" src=\"https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/lotus-notes-archive-settings-2.png\" alt=\"Lotus Notes Archive Settings\" class=\"wp-image-74984 apply-gradient-on-post-images\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/lotus-notes-archive-settings-2.png 553w, https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/lotus-notes-archive-settings-2-300x106.png 300w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 553px) 100vw, 553px\" \/><figcaption><em>Lotus Notes Archive Settings<\/em><\/figcaption><\/figure><\/div><ul class=\"wp-block-list\"><li>Select the archive you want to locate, and then click the <strong>Edit<\/strong> button.<\/li><\/ul><p>The archive location will be displayed inside <strong>What Should Happen to the Selected Documents?<\/strong> section.<\/p><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"how-to-convert-lotus-notes-archives-to-pst?\"><strong>How to Convert Lotus Notes Archives to PST?<\/strong><\/h2><p>To convert a Lotus Notes archive file to Outlook Data File (.PST) directly, you need to use an advanced third-party NSF to PST converter software. If you don&rsquo;t want to purchase the software, you can also convert archived NSF files to PST with a manual solution.<\/p><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"manual-way-to-convert-lotus-notes-archive-to-pst\"><strong>Manual Way to Convert Lotus Notes Archive to PST<\/strong><\/h2><p>The manual way to move Lotus Notes archive to Outlook can be broken down into two steps:<\/p><p><strong>Step 1: Convert NSF archive to CSV<\/strong><\/p><p>In this, you need to export NSF archive to a CSV file by following these steps:<\/p><ul class=\"wp-block-list\" type=\"1\"><li>Launch <strong>Lotus Notes <\/strong>and click <strong>File<\/strong>.<\/li><li>Go to <strong>Open &gt; Lotus Notes Application<\/strong>.<\/li><li>In the <strong>Open Application<\/strong> window, click <strong>Browse<\/strong> to locate the NSF archive on your system.<\/li><li>Select the NSF archive and click <strong>Open<\/strong>.<\/li><\/ul><div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"aligncenter size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"499\" height=\"287\" src=\"https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/opening-lotus-notes-archive-3.png\" alt=\"Opening NSF Archive File\" class=\"wp-image-74985 apply-gradient-on-post-images\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/opening-lotus-notes-archive-3.png 499w, https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/opening-lotus-notes-archive-3-300x173.png 300w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 499px) 100vw, 499px\" \/><figcaption><em>Opening NSF Archive File<\/em><\/figcaption><\/figure><\/div><ul class=\"wp-block-list\"><li>Open the <strong>File<\/strong> menu and click <strong>Export<\/strong>.<\/li><li>In the <strong>Save as type<\/strong> section, select <strong>Comma Separated Value<\/strong> and provide a name for the file. Then click <strong>Export<\/strong>.<\/li><li>Select the appropriate options in the new window that opens. Then click <strong>OK<\/strong> to save the file in the desired location.<\/li><\/ul><p><strong>Step 2: Import CSV File into Outlook<\/strong><\/p><p>Now that you have saved the NSF archive data in a CSV file, you can import this file into Outlook by following these steps:<\/p><ul class=\"wp-block-list\" type=\"1\"><li>Launch <strong>Outlook<\/strong> and go to <strong>File &gt; Open &amp; Export &gt; Import\/Export<\/strong>.<\/li><li>In the new window, select <strong>Import from another program or file<\/strong>. Then, click the <strong>Next<\/strong> button.<\/li><li>Select <strong>Comma Separated Values<\/strong> and click the <strong>Next<\/strong> button.<\/li><\/ul><div class=\"wp-block-image\"><figure class=\"aligncenter size-large\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" width=\"444\" height=\"342\" src=\"https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/outlook-import-and-export-wizard-4.png\" alt=\"Outlook Import and Export Wizard\" class=\"wp-image-74986 apply-gradient-on-post-images\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/outlook-import-and-export-wizard-4.png 444w, https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/02\/outlook-import-and-export-wizard-4-300x231.png 300w\" sizes=\"auto, (max-width: 444px) 100vw, 444px\" \/><figcaption><em>Outlook Import and Export Wizard<\/em><\/figcaption><\/figure><\/div><ul class=\"wp-block-list\"><li>Click the <strong>Browse<\/strong> button and locate the CSV file on your system. Then click the <strong>Next<\/strong> button.<\/li><li>Select the Outlook mailbox folder where you want to save the CSV data. Then click the <strong>Next<\/strong> button.<\/li><li>&nbsp;In the new window, select the appropriate options, and then click <strong>Finish<\/strong>.&nbsp;<\/li><\/ul><p>By following these two steps, you can migrate Lotus Notes archive to Outlook successfully. However, there are some challenges in this method.<\/p><p><strong>Challenges in the Manual Way<\/strong><\/p><ul class=\"wp-block-list\"><li>Tedious and difficult to perform<\/li><li>Possibility of losing data during the conversion<\/li><li>Can&rsquo;t convert NSF archive files to PST in a batch<\/li><\/ul><p>To overcome these challenges, you can use a third-party NSF to PST converter tool in the direct method explained below.&nbsp;<\/p><h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"direct-way-to-convert-lotus-notes-archive-to-pst\"><strong>Direct Way to Convert Lotus Notes Archive to PST<\/strong><\/h2><p>You can use a third-party software, such as <a href=\"https:\/\/www.stellarinfo.com\/nsf-pst-converter.php\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Stellar Converter for NSF<\/a>, to move Lotus Notes archive to Outlook PST.
